Valkyr/Main
Release Date: November 20th, 2013
Valkyr is a berserker-themed Warframe. Driven by feral rage, her attacks rend her prey with fury and ferociousness, while her tortured cries break the imposing silence of the Tenno presence. Valkyr was unleashed in Update 11.0 (2013-11-20).

Lore
Previously having thrived among the Tenno in her natural Gersemi form, Valkyr is known for her capture and subsequent torment at the hands of Alad V. The obsessed Corpus scientist brought Valkyr to his lab on Themisto, Jupiter where she was restrained and subjected to harsh experiments. This mad science would greatly expand the Corpus' knowledge of Warframe design, and consequentially left Valkyr maddened and scarred.
Ultimately, Valkyr was deconstructed and used to produce the Zanuka prototype, Alad V's companion fighting machine. However, blueprints of her components can still be found after defeating Alad V in combat.
Valkyr's abilities reflect her madness, accompanied by cries of anguish.
Trivia
- "Valkyr" is derived from Valkyrie. According to Norse Mythology, the Valkyries were a host of divine creatures in service of the gods that brought the "chosen" among the fallen up to Valhalla (a majestic, enormous hall located in Asgard where the gods resided). It was generally believed that dying in battle with your honor intact was a sure way of being chosen.
- This is further reinforced by her Kara Helmet and her Gersemi Skin, both of their names having ties to Norse Myth.
- Thematically, Valkyr's design was inspired largely by felines:
- Valkyr has visible claws on both her hands and feet, and
Hysteria gives her an additional set of claws on her hands which accents the ability's wild, feral nature.
- Her Bastet Helmet, is named after Bastet, the Egyptian Goddess of Home and Family, who was commonly depicted with a cat's head.
- Her Passive – added knockdown recovery bonus and immunity to heavy landings – belie a feline's agility.

- She is the second female Warframe whose base stats defy a trend of fragility; despite having low shields she has the highest armor value of all the Warframes.
- Both her Warframe Profile video and in-game description verify that she's a product (or possibly a failure) of the Zanuka Project.
- Before Update 23.0 (2018-06-15), Valkyr was the only Warframe which has human-like audible cries, voiced by Digital Extremes community coordinator, Megan Everett.
